          GM wants Chinese drivers styling in Cadillacs

          By MICHAEL BARRIS in New York (chinadaily.com.cn) Updated: 2013-03-28 11:17

          With more than 200 dealerships in China, Cadillac is on pace to sell 45,000 to 50,000 cars in China this year, compared with over 187,000 US sales, GM said.

          The US company, which is vying with Germany's Volkswagen AG for the title of biggest foreign automaker in China, plans to start making its smaller, entry-level ATS in China later this year. Production of the XTS at a Shanghai plant began in February.

          David Zoia, editorial director of industry website WardsAuto.com, said GM is on the right track in its bid to attract luxury-car buyers in China by offering a revamped CTS.

          "No matter what market you're talking about, new product typically is what drives sales growth," he said in an interview.

          "The China market continues to grow at a relatively healthy rate, and sales of luxury models in particular are expanding. With its new ATS and XTS models and an even more competitive CTS on the way, Cadillac appears well positioned to take advantage of that," Zoia said.

          GM wants Chinese drivers styling in Cadillacs

          For February, GM reported an 8.1 percent increase in the sales of Cadillacs in China from the same month last year, to a record 2,295 units. That was largely due to strong sales of the Cadillac SRX luxury utility vehicle. Global management consulting firm McKinsey & Co has said China is on track to become the world's second-biggest market for luxury cars by 2016 and the market leader by 2020.

          McKinsey projects that deliveries to China of luxury cars — priced at $50,000 and up — will reach 2.25 million by 2016 and 3 million by 2020. Last year, luxury-car sales in China totaled 675,000, accounting for 5 percent of all passenger vehicles sold.

          Volkswagen, GM's top rival in China, is stepping up its game. Two weeks ago, CEO Martin Winterkorn said that over the next five years VW will build new plants and increase production capacity in China to meet demand.

          VW, he said, will build "a minimum" of 10 plants outside of Europe in the next few years, including seven in China.

          "We will be increasing our production capacity in China to more than 4 million vehicles a year — in line with the boom in demand there — in the period to 2018," Winterkorn said.
